Pleasant Grove Shelter:

Pleasant Grove Recreation Area is located on a peninsula of the pristine Dale Hollow Lake, 2 miles North of Celina, TN. The area offers picnicking and a boat launch.  A picnic shelter is available for reservation. Amenities at the shelter include pedestal grill, barbecue pit, and water. Electric is not available. Mainland Day Use Area Open Year Round. Island portion of the area is closed, No Camping. Day Use Fee Charged.

 

Donaldson Park Shelter (Large-L1 & Small-S2):

Donaldson Park is located within the city limits of Celina, TN adjacent to the Obey River Tailwater. Two picnic shelters are available for reservation. Amenities include boat launch, playground, walking/fitness trail, volleyball, basketball, and tennis courts. No Day Use Fee Charged.

 

Obey River Park Day Use (Large-L1 & Small-S2):

The Obey River Day Use area is located on beautiful Dale Hollow Lake about 3 miles south of Byrdstown, TN. The area offers a playground, two picnic shelters, a swimming beach, and a boat launch. Amenities at the large shelter include fireplace, pit grill, electric, and water. Amenities at the small shelter include pedestal grill-electric not available. Day Use Fee Charged.

 

Lillydale Day Use:

Lillydale Day Use Area is located on Dale Hollow Lake, 20 miles from Livingston, TN. The area offers picnic shelter, boat launch, playground, volleyball court, hiking trail, and swimming beach. A picnic shelter is available for reservation. Amenities at the shelter include fireplace, pit grill, and water. Electric is not available. Day Use Fee Charged.

 

Dale Hollow Damsite Day Use:

The Dale Hollow Damsite Day Use is located just below Dale Hollow Dam on the Obey River Tailwater in Celina, TN. The area offers a picnic shelter, individual picnic tables, fishing pier, and playground. The Obey River is known for rainbow and brown trout fishing. Located in the vicinity is the Dale Hollow National Fish Hatchery.  No Day Use Fee Charged.

 

Willow Grove Shelter:

Willow Grove Shelter is located near the mid-point of Dale Hollow Lake.   A public marina is nearby.  The shelter is located 20 miles from Livingston, TN and contains 5 picnic tables and 6 side benches. Other amenities include fireplace, pit grill, playground, volleyball, electric, water, and barrier free access.  Restrooms are located inside the campground and require a walk from the shelter.  No Day Use Fee Charged.
